About The Book
This book is useful for the B.Sc. Agriculture and B.Sc. Horticulture courses prescribed by the Indian Council of Agricultural Research (ICAR). The agronomy topics are systematically organized according to the 6th Dean’s Recommendations. Each topic is presented in a simple, concise, and exam-friendly manner, using the latest data, research findings, illustrations, tables, and flowcharts. This book provides students with a systematic understanding of all agronomy topics and their answers, organized sequentially according to the syllabus, for the semester exams. This book will also prove extremely helpfaul for candidates who choose agriculture as a subject for the Union Public Service Commission’s Civil Services Main Examination and various state-level main examinations.
